糖尿病患者的舌象脉象客观化分析及相关性研究
沈重姗1, 孙鲁英1,2
1.北京中医药大学东直门医院肾病内分泌科, 北京 100007;2.北京中医药大学房山医院肾病科, 北京 102400
摘要:
目的 比较糖尿病患者与健康人群的舌象脉象客观化特点,探索舌象脉象参数与糖尿病发生的内在关系,为该病的中西医治疗提供参考依据。方法 纳入2025年4月24日——2025年10月24日就诊于北京中医药大学房山医院良乡分院的糖尿病患者和健康人群,使用DS01-A型舌面脉信息体质辨识系统,采集了包括舌质、舌苔的定性结论,舌质、舌苔在Lab、RGB、HSV色彩空间的定量参数,脉象的定性结论,和包括波幅(H1-H5)、时间(T1-T5)、面积(AS,AD)等在内的脉搏波定量参数。采用卡方检验、Mann-Whitney U检验、二元logistic回归模型分析糖尿病患者的舌象脉象客观化特征。结果 共收入糖尿病患者和健康人群各257例,两组患者在舌色、舌边尖红、脉位、脉力和脉势等方面的分布差异,具有统计学意义(P<0.05)。糖尿病患者的舌Lab-a、舌RGB-G、舌RGB-B均高于健康受试者,舌Lab-L、舌HSV-S均低于健康受试者(P<0.05)。糖尿病患者的苔Lab-a、苔Lab-b、苔RGB-R、苔RGB-G、苔RGB-B、苔HSV-H均高于健康受试者,苔Lab-L、苔HSV-S、苔HSV-V均低于健康受试者(P<0.05)。糖尿病患者的脉象指标,脉率、H2、H3、H5、W1、W2均高于健康受试者,H1、H4、AS、AD均低于健康受试者(P<0.05)。二元logistic回归分析显示,脉势异常(OR=3.035)、H2值升高(OR=1.251)、H3值升高(OR=1.066)为是否发生糖尿病的独立危险因素。结论 舌象脉象客观化分析能够捕捉细微差异并提供良好的特征解释,糖尿病患者以H2值和H3值升高、脉势异常为主要表现,临床可将三者的变化作为糖尿病诊断及防治效果评估的参考指标,为糖尿病的中西医治疗提供依据。

Objective analysis of tongue and pulse manifestations and correlation study in diabetic patients
SHEN Chongshan1, SUN Luying1,2
1.Nephropathy Endocrinology Department, Dongzhimen Hospital, Beijing University of Chinese Medicine, Beijing 100007, China;2.Nephropathy Department, Fangshan Hospital, Beijing University of Chinese Medicine, Beijing 102400, China
Abstract:
Objective To compare the objective characteristics of tongue and pulse manifestations between diabetic patients and healthy populations, explore the intrinsic relationships between tongue/pulse parameters and diabetes occurrence, and provide reference evidence for integrated Chinese and Western medicine treatment of this disease. Methods Diabetic patients and healthy individuals who visited Liangxiang Branch of Fangshan Hospital, Beijing University of Chinese Medicine from April 24, 2025 to October 24, 2025 were enrolled. The DS01-A tongue-pulse-body constitution identification system was used to collect qualitative conclusions including tongue color and coating color, quantitative parameters of tongue body and coating in Lab, RGB, and HSV color spaces, qualitative pulse conclusions, and pulse wave quantitative parameters including amplitude (H1-H5), time (T1-T5), and area (AS, AD). Chi-square test, Mann-Whitney U test, and Binary logistic regression models were used to analyze the objective characteristics of tongue and pulse manifestations in diabetic patients. Results A total of 257 diabetic patients and 257 healthy subjects were enrolled in this study. Significant differences were found between the two groups in the distribution of tongue color, redness of tongue edges and tip, pulse position, pulse force, and pulse tendency (P < 0.05). Diabetic patients showed higher values in tongue Lab-a, tongue RGB-G, and tongue RGB-B, but lower values in tongue Lab-L and tongue HSV-S compared to healthy subjects (P < 0.05). Diabetic patients exhibited higher values in coating Lab-a, coating Lab-b, coating RGB-R, coating RGB-G, coating RGB-B, and coating HSV-H, but lower values in coating Lab-L, coating HSV-S, and coating HSV-V compared to healthy subjects (P < 0.05). For pulse parameters, diabetic patients showed higher pulse rate, H2, H3, H5, W1, and W2, but lower H1, H4, AS, and AD compared to healthy subjects (P < 0.05). Binary logistic regression analysis revealed that abnormal pulse tendency (OR=3.035), elevated H2 value (OR= 1.251), and elevated H3 value (OR=1.066) were independent risk factors for diabetes occurrence. Conclusion Objective analysis of tongue and pulse manifestations can capture subtle differences and provide good characteristic interpretation. Diabetic patients are mainly characterized by elevated H2 and H3 values and abnormal pulse tendency. Clinically, changes in these three parameters can be used as reference indicators for diabetes diagnosis and treatment efficacy evaluation, providing evidence for integrated Chinese and Western medicine treatment of diabetes.
